Client Need:
A unique feature using both fire and water was desired to catch the eyes of passers-by and draw them in for a closer look.
Solution:
Colorado Hardscapes created a pre-cast pillar with water weir edges on four sides and added a copper fire bowl. A custom shaped fountain basin with Sandscape Texture walls and imprinted seatwall caps was poured as the foundation of the feature.
Results:
Two opposing elements co-exist in stunning contrast and draw visitors into the development. CHI's work included a mechanical package with a direct burial vault housing pumps, chlorine feeder and filter.
